Staniel Cay
Explore Staniel Cay in the Exumas. Enjoy dining, provisioning, and nearby attractions like Pig Beach and Thunderball Grotto. The hub of the central Exumas.

Rocky Dundas
Explore Rocky Dundas in the Exuma Cays Land and Sea Park. Discover stunning limestone caves and vibrant marine life.
Warderick Wells Cay
Explore Warderick Wells Cay: A conservation oasis in the Exumas with unmatched snorkeling, serene hiking, and breathtaking views.

About the Dufour 390 GL
The Dufour 390 Grand Large is a popular choice for bareboat charters, offering a balance of performance, comfort, and ease of handling that appeals to a wide range of crews. With its beamy hull and spacious layout, the 390 GL provides ample room for socializing both in the cockpit and below deck. The cockpit is well-designed for ease of movement, featuring twin helms and an open transom, making docking and maneuvering straightforward for skippers.
Below deck, the Dufour 390 offers a bright, airy saloon and comes in two or three-cabin layouts, each with plenty of storage and comfortable sleeping arrangements. The forward galley layout keeps the space open and maximizes headroom and light, making it ideal for extended charters. Sailing-wise, the 390 GL handles well in a range of conditions, with a manageable sail plan and balanced helm. It’s a great choice for crews looking for a modern, user-friendly yacht that doesn’t sacrifice comfort or performance on a bareboat charter.
